Transaction 77f57a75d4425e1595b35afe02693e21781d8740b71f2f941cfbf80a3d4a3eaa
1 Input
1 Output
-
77f57a75d4425e1595b35afe02693e21781d8740b71f2f941cfbf80a3d4a3eaa:0
- value
- 1033344965
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bb325a91fbb6cd624b72520f1b3193903f4de79 OP_EQUAL
- address
- MHid9KFudoFbJK38W5D6kHvXmpEZvQkc7A